  • Sony announces 4.3 inch Tegra 2 based Walkman Z PMP

    Sony announces 4.3 inch Tegra 2 based Walkman Z PMP

    Sony has announced the new Walkman Z PMP. The device with its sleek form factor offers a 4.3 WVGA Capacitive display, a 1GHz Tegra 2 SoC, 802.11 b/g/n WiFi and a battery good for 20 hours of music and 5 hours of video.

    The PMP will also offer Sony’s Throw feature for pushing media wirelessly to a Bravia TV, the options will be b/w 16, 32 or 64GB models in either red/black or black/blue.

    There is no news on pricing, but the devices will be available December 10 in Japan and worldwide Q1 2012.

LTE redefines the user experience made possible by these devices and opens entirely new possibilities in terms of content viewing, sharing, quality and connectivity,” said JK Shin, President and Head of Samsung’s Mobile Communications Business.

    “This is a milestone in our commitment to lead the charge in 4G mobile telephony around the world, both in terms of back-end network solutions for service providers and the development of powerful consumer handsets,” added Shin.

    When connected to a 4G network, LTE technology allows portable devices to download high-quality files at speeds of up to 100Mbps, and to upload at speeds of 50Mbps theoretically – five times faster than even the quickest HSPA+ connection. This means that a four-minute long MP3 track can be downloaded in 0.3 seconds, or an entire film file in less than two minutes.

  • Breaking : Samung issues Android 2.3 Update to original Galaxy Tab

    Breaking : Samung issues Android 2.3 Update to original Galaxy Tab

    In the recent heat of the Galaxy tablet launches, Samsung has also issued a gingerbread upgrade to the existing Galaxy tab 7 inch.

    Several readers have sent us confirmation that they were able to update their devices easily by connecting it to the latest version Kies on their pc. The 2.3 update should force enable Skype Videos Calls and also bring about a lot of good features to the tablet.

    If you own the Original Galaxy Tab, simple connect your device to your pc and fire up the latest version of Kies, it should detect and upgrade your device. if you have any problems let us know.

  • HTC Chacha Unboxing and Quick Review

    HTC Chacha Unboxing and Quick Review

    HTC has launched the ChaCha in the Indian market, with hopes of capturing a different segment of the crowd. With Blackberry phones including the new 9900 with touch and type coming in at a premium one can only wonder if the target audience is looking for an alternative.

    Here are some of the specs of the HTC ChaCha:

    • Android 2.3 Gingerbread
    • HTC Sense 2.1 for Keyboard devices ( variant of 3.0)
    • 800Mhz Processor
    • 512MB RAM
    • Front Facing Camera (WiFi Video Calls)
    • 5 Megapixel Camera
    • HSDPA 7.2mb/s
    • Bluetooth 3.0
    • 802.11 B/G/N WiFi
    • GPS
    The device is extremely well built with metal and plastic accents the construction is robust and almost robot-like. The shape and form factor is also kind of new with the forward tilted screen and new design qwerty keyboard. 
    This is also possibly the only other Android device to have a dedicated Facebook button. Which is what also makes it a young persons phone, while remaining a strong competitor in the business smartphone market.
